    Really weird, cant open folders please help.


    When I try to open any folder, control panel, my computer, etc it flys waaaaaayy over to the right where I can not get at it no matter what, I took a screen shot of it flying over right side of my monitor where I can't access it. I believe the problem is rooted in another another problem I am having, where if I leave my computer idle it appears to kill explorer.exe showing only my background image, however I can't access task manager trying to do so brings me to a blank screen. I usually just reset it to fix the problem, although sometimes it can take more then one reset.

    After taking these screenshots, it appears to have somewhat explained the problem as it appears I have two desktops or something. But how the hell do I fix it?

    You can right click on the desktop and click on Screen resolution. From here, you should be able to see if you have more than one monitor listed, and to disable the other one if you do.

    No problem. You can open the Run window and type this command below to open Screen Resolution instead.

    rundll32.exe shell32.dll,Control_RunDLL desk.cpl


    Afterwards, you can move the opened offscreen window back to the main monitor.

    When the window is seleted can you press win key + left arrow to "snap" it to the left side?
